I recently saw a license plate that read "ShipWrk" next to a sticker saying, "I run a tight shipwreck," and it really hit a nerve about how often we breeders wear our chaos as a badge of honor. In this episode, I'm diving into why chaos should be a temporary season for growth, not a permanent identity that keeps you stuck. I share my own recent "chaotic" month of travel and litters, and explain why I believe the best breeders aren't the ones who avoid the mess, but the ones who know how to turn it back into order. If you're currently feeling underwater, join me to learn how to stop just "surviving the wreck" and start building a program that actually supports your life.
